1. A packet transfer control device for controlling packet transfer of a home agent belonging to a certain predetermined network, wherein said device comprises:

  • binding information controlling means for performing address control of a mobile node to which a home address is assigned from said predetermined network;

    packet transferring means for intercepting a first packet addressed to said home address, for generating a second packet by encapsulating said first packet by using a header addressed to said care-of address, and for generating and transferring the second packet;

    buffering request receiving means for receiving, from said mobile node, a request of buffering of transfer packet satisfying a predetermined condition in the transfer of the packet performed by said packet transfer means; and

    buffering means for performing buffering of said transfer packet satisfying said predetermined condition when a request of buffering of said transfer packet satisfying said predetermined condition is received by said buffering request receiving means.
